Under which program will the U.S. Army Veterinary Inspector and the Navy PMA assume a new role in food inspection and acceptance?

Explanation:
Centralized subsistence procurement through the Subsistence Prime Vendor Program places inspection and acceptance duties with the Army Veterinary Inspector and the Navy PMA. In this setup, approved prime vendors supply DoD food items directly to installations, and the veterinary inspector ensures safety, sanitation, and compliance of subsistence products, while the Navy PMA handles formal acceptance, documentation, and lot traceability. This arrangement standardizes quality checks, supports shelf-life and recall procedures, and reduces the need for unit-level inspections since the primary verification occurs with the vendor and the overseeing services before items are issued.
